ARTSEE (Summer/Fall 2016 Arts Side Event)

Only a few hours after its conception, I am excited to announce the Artistic Reification Tournament - Summer Edification Edition, or ARTSEE for short. If you are so inclined, you may call this the Fine Arts Reification Tournament - Summer Edification Edition and call it by the resulting acronym instead.
This tournament's target difficulty is equivalent to recent side events that I've produced (SHEIKH, Christmas Present) - roughly Nats or Nats-minus level. Like Christmas Present, this tournament will use a three-tiered quota system of answerline difficulty - Category 1 answers would be bonus middle parts (or easier) at Regionals, Category 2 answers are tougher but "canonical" answers, and Category 3 answers are challenging or extra-canonical answers that haven't come up a ton. A minimum of 50% of answerlines will be Category 1, and a maximum of 25% of answerlines will be category 3. Tossups will be between seven and nine lines long in ten-point Times New Roman, including powermarks.
As of right now, I'll say there will be at least nine powermarked packets. The distribution will be as follows, with 20 tossups per packet:
2x Painting pre-1850
2x Painting post-1850
2x Mixed / Any Painting (common links, more of the above, "pure" art history)
1x Sculpture
1x Architecture
2x Film
1x Photography + Performance + Other Visual
1x Ballet + Other Music
1x Jazz
1x Opera
1x Early Music + Theory
1x Baroque Music + History & Conductors
1x Classical era + Performers
1x Romantic Music
1x Modern Music
1x Any Music (common links and more of the above) Music History, etc.
This tournament will be written by myself, Jarret Greene, Kai Smith, and Athena Kern; I'll be serving as head editor. I'm open to taking on one additional writer who's interested in contributing sculpture and/or architecture questions.
